The AES Melbourne Section Zoom Meeting - February 2025 Long-term recording engineer and studio manager Ross Cockle gave us a journey through his early career 1972-1986: The Armstrong Studio and AAV Years Albert Road to Bank Street Ross took us through his time at Bill Armstrong’s Albert Road South Melbourne location as it expanded from 1972/3 into the multi-studio complex at 180 Bank Street South Melbourne. He rose through the ranks, from "dogsbody" (gofer) to dubbing room, and assisting on sessions to eventually recording music of all styles and with some of the biggest bands, composer/arrangers and labels.
